A Companion Diagnostic (CDx) refers to a diagnostic test used as a companion to a therapeutic drug for increased efficacy of the drug and for pre-determining the efficacy of the treatment. CDx are usually in-vitro devices or assays or imaging tools, which are developed during development of the corresponding drug or after the drug is on the market. By providing crucial information on an individual’s risk factors for hard-to-diagnose conditions, and also predicting safety and efficacy of the drug in relevance to the targeted patient group, companion diagnostics enable healthcare professionals to decide whether a drug’s benefits outweigh its risks.
